Tuareg tells the story of the last of his line of brave, Gacel the Hunter, a targuí capable of sacrificing all to comply with the ancestral laws of his people, the proud Tuaregs that reign in the Sahara Desert. An event of the fate will change his life and plunge him into a path of difficulties and fight to defend what he believes in.

This masterful adventure novel (chosen by the prestigious German magazine Dier Spiegel as one of the five to read in life) is a song at the end of an era in which the man was still connected to nature, and a criticism of the most horrible of civilization and many of the nonsense that this entails. A sublime reflection on the sense of existence and the most important and wonderful thing this contains.

The desert is the place of silence where the echoes of oneself, a seemingly soft and fragile nature that kills those who are not able to hear and understand its rhythms. Only Vázquez-Figueroa can mix action and suspense, momen-tous reflections with description unsurpassed from an extreme environment that he knows so well.

Gacel is the quintessential of a hero willing to sacrifice what if loves more for his ideals, because without ideals and without principles the dignity of man disappears and only evil remains. And evil sows evil.
